Tariff rate revisions impose revised excise rates for listed tariff items and define certain processes as manufacture. The Schedule amends the First Schedule to the Central Excise Tariff Act by substituting column (4) rate entries for numerous enumerated tariff items across many chapters with newly specified rates, and by inserting chapter-specific Notes that treat certain acts-such as labelling, relabelling, repacking, affixing a brand name, converting ores into concentrates, refining dore bar and galvanisation-as constituting manufacture for the purposes of excise classification.
